: This specifies the video streaming format. Motion JPEG (M-JPEG) is a video compression format where each video frame is compressed separately as a JPEG image. Requesting this path instructs the camera to start streaming its live feed directly to the web browser.

Axis Communications is a Swedish manufacturer of network cameras, video encoders, and access control systems. They are the market leader in professional network video surveillance. Older IoT (Internet of Things) devices often shipped with "open" default settings. If a technician or homeowner plugged the camera into the network without setting up a strong password, the video feed became accessible to anyone who found the IP address. 2. Network Port Forwarding
